What is the Longest Lasting Coil in a Vape Tank?

A vape coil is a small metal piece that heats up e-liquid, turning it into vapor. However, not all coils last the same amount of time. Some last longer than others. In this blog, we'll talk about which coils last the longest, how to make your coil last longer, and which vape tanks work best with long-lasting coils. By understanding this, you can get more out of your vape device and reduce how often you need to replace coils.




What Is a Vape Coil?

Before we talk about which coil lasts the longest, let's first understand what a vape coil is. The coil is a small wire that heats up when you press the button on your vape device. The heat causes the e-liquid to turn into vapor. Coils are placed inside a part of the vape called the tank or pod.

Most coils are made from metal, such as:

  • Kanthal
  • Stainless Steel
  • Nickel
  • Titanium

They are wrapped in a wicking material, usually cotton. The cotton absorbs the e-liquid, and when the coil heats up, it vaporizes the e-liquid.

Why Does Coil Longevity Matter?

Coils wear out over time because they are constantly being heated and cooled. After some time, the coil might stop working well, giving you a burnt taste, or it might not produce as much vapor. Changing coils often can be expensive and time-consuming, so it's important to find a coil that lasts longer.

Types of Coils

There are many different types of coils, and some last longer than others. Here are the main types of coils:

  1. Standard Coils
    These coils use a single wire to heat the e-liquid. They are simple to use and usually cheaper, but they don’t always last very long.

  2. Mesh Coils
    Mesh coils use a flat piece of metal with holes in it, which looks like a mesh. These coils heat up evenly, making them last longer than standard coils. Mesh coils also give better flavor and more vapor.

  3. Ceramic Coils
    Ceramic coils have a layer of ceramic material. They heat up slowly but are known to last a long time. Ceramic coils are also good for people who want a smoother vaping experience.

  4. Clapton Coils
    Clapton coils are made from two wires, with one wrapped around the other. They have more surface area, which can give more flavor and vapor, but they might not last as long as mesh or ceramic coils.

  5. Rebuildable Coils
    These coils are used in rebuildable atomizers (RBA). You can build your coil, meaning you can choose what materials to use. If built properly, these coils can last a long time.

Which Coils Last the Longest?

Now that we know the different types of coils, let's look at which ones last the longest.

  1. Mesh Coils
    Mesh coils are one of the best options for longevity. Since they heat up evenly, they don't wear out as quickly as standard coils. Mesh coils are also better at preventing dry hits (the burnt taste you get when the coil isn’t wet enough).

  2. Ceramic Coils
    Ceramic coils are also known to last a long time. The ceramic material is very strong and doesn’t break down easily. They heat up slower, which makes them more durable.

  3. Rebuildable Coils
    If you know how to build your coils, rebuildable coils can last a long time, too. The quality of these coils depends on how well you make them. Some people find that rebuilding coils is cheaper in the long run, and they can make them last longer by choosing the right materials.

  4. Temperature Control Coils
    Temperature control (TC) coils, made from materials like nickel or titanium, work with devices that have temperature control settings. These coils can last longer because the device prevents them from getting too hot, reducing wear and tear.

How to Make Your Coil Last Longer

Even the best coils won’t last forever, but you can do a few things to make them last longer. Here are some tips:

  1. Prime Your Coil
    Before you use a new coil, you need to prime it. This means soaking the coil in e-liquid to make sure the cotton is fully wet. If you don’t do this, the coil will burn out quickly.

  2. Use the Right Wattage
    Every coil has a recommended wattage range. If you vape at too high of a wattage, you can burn the coil out faster. Stay within the recommended range to make your coil last longer.

  3. Choose the Right E-Liquid
    E-liquids that are too thick (with a high VG content) can clog up your coil faster. Choosing e-liquids with a balance of VG and PG (like a 50/50 blend) can help your coil last longer.

  4. Clean Your Coil
    Some people clean their coils to make them last longer. You can do this by soaking the coil in warm water or alcohol to remove built-up residue. After it dries, the coil may work better and last longer.

  5. Avoid Chain Vaping
    Chain vaping means taking many hits in a row without giving the coil time to cool down. This can wear out the coil faster. Let the coil rest between hits.

  6. Use Temperature Control
    If your device has a temperature control mode, use it! This setting can prevent the coil from overheating, which can extend its life.

How Long Does a Coil Last?

There’s no exact answer for how long a coil will last because it depends on how you vape. But here’s a general idea:

  • Standard Coil: 1 to 2 weeks
  • Mesh Coil: 2 to 4 weeks
  • Ceramic Coil: 3 to 4 weeks
  • Rebuildable Coil: 2 to 6 weeks (depends on how well it’s made)

Keep in mind that the more you use your vape, the faster the coil will wear out.

Signs That Your Coil Needs to Be Changed

No matter how long-lasting the coil is, eventually, it will need to be changed. Here are some signs that it’s time to change your coil:

  1. Burnt Taste
    If your vape starts to taste burnt, it’s a sign that the coil is burnt out and needs to be replaced.

  2. Less Vapor Production
    If you notice that your vape isn’t producing as much vapor as it used to, it could mean that the coil is worn out.

  3. Gurgling Sounds
    If you hear gurgling sounds when you vape, it could mean that the coil isn’t working properly anymore.

  4. Leaking
    If your vape tank is leaking, it might be because the coil is no longer sealing properly.

  5. E-Liquid Tastes Different
    If your e-liquid doesn’t taste as good as it used to, it’s likely because the coil is old.
